Overview of This Information Collection

    1. Type of Information Collection (check justification or form 83): 
Extension of a currently approved collection.
    2. The Title of the Form/Collection: Application for Restoration of 
Firearms Privileges.
    3. The agency form number, if any, and the applicable component of 
the Department sponsoring the collection:
    Form number (if applicable): ATF F 3210.1.
    Component: Bureau of Alcohol, Tobacco, Firearms and Explosives, 
U.S. Department of Justice.
    4. Affected public who will be asked or required to respond, as 
well as a brief abstract:
    Primary: Individuals or households.
    Other (if applicable): None.
    Abstract: The information requested is collected to fulfill the 
requirements of 18 U.S.C. Chapter 44. Under Federal law, individuals 
prohibited from purchasing, possessing, receiving, or transporting 
firearms are permitted to apply for restoration of their firearms 
privileges. The information to be supplied must identify the specifics 
of the applicant's appeal for restoration of privileges. The 
information is investigated, processed, examined, and stored initially 
at ATF Headquarters.
    5. An estimate of the total number of respondents and the amount of 
time estimated for an average respondent to respond: An estimated 250 
respondents will take 30 minutes to complete the survey.
    6. An estimate of the total public burden (in hours) associated 
with the collection: The estimated annual public burden associated with 
this collection is 125 hours.
